The journey of an accident lawsuit typically involves several key steps. Comprehending these can help victims and their families to get ready for what lies ahead:
StepDescription1. AssessmentInitial meeting with an attorney to talk about the case and evaluate its benefits.2. ExaminationGathering evidence, talking to witnesses, and reviewing medical records to develop a strong case.3. Submitting a ClaimDrafting and sending necessary legal documents to initiate the lawsuit versus the irresponsible party.4. DiscoveryBoth sides exchange info, consisting of documents and witness statements, to prepare for trial.5. SettlementAttempting to reach a settlement before going to trial, which can conserve time and costs.6. TrialIf a settlement isn't reached, the case will go to trial, where both sides present their arguments before a judge or jury.7. Just how much does it cost to employ an accident attorney?
Many injury attorneys work on a contingency cost basis, implying they just get paid if you win your case. Their charges generally vary from 20% to 40% of the settlement or award.

4. Can I still submit a lawsuit if I was partly at fault?
Yes, many states permit relative negligence, suggesting you can still recover damages even if you were partly accountable for the Accident Lawyer USA, though your compensation may be reduced based on your percentage of fault.
5. What types of damages can I claim?
Victims may claim numerous damages, consisting of medical expenditures, lost salaries, pain and suffering, psychological distress, and property damage.
